What we fix on site

Ranges below are typical for a mid‑size car or light truck in the KC metro and include parts, labor and the trip. You get a firm number before a wrench moves.

DIAG‑01

Diagnostic & scan

Check engine light, no‑start, intermittent electrical. Full OBD‑II pull, live data, voltage drop testing. Fee credited toward the repair.

$95–$125
BRK‑10

Brake pads & rotors

Per axle. Includes hardware, caliper service and a road test. Fluid flush available same visit.

$260–$430
ELE‑20

Battery, alternator, starter

Charging‑system test first so you replace the part that actually failed, not the easy one.

$185–$680
ENG‑30

Belts, hoses, water pump, thermostat

Overheating and coolant loss. Serpentine and accessory drive replacement, pressure test included.

$160–$890
SEN‑40

Sensors & ignition

Coils, plugs, O2, crank and cam sensors, misfire chasing. Codes read in context, not parts‑cannoned.

$140–$520
MNT‑50

Oil, filters, fluids, wipers

Full‑synthetic service with filter and a 20‑point look‑over. Bundled cheaper on fleet plans.

$85–$135
SUS‑60

Suspension & steering

Struts, control arms, sway bar links, wheel bearings, tie rods. Alignment referred out and coordinated.

$240–$780
INS‑70

Pre‑purchase inspection

Before you buy, or before you add a car to a rental fleet. Photographed report, list of what it will need and when.

$150–$195

Questions

Before you book

Do I need to be there while you work?

No. If the vehicle is accessible and you have approved the estimate, you can leave the keys and go about your day. We send photos of what we found and a work order when the job closes.

What if you find something else once you are in there?

You get a message with what we found, what it costs and whether it is safe to defer. Nothing additional gets done without a yes from you in writing.

Can you work in an apartment lot or a parking garage?

Often yes in a lot, rarely in a garage — low ceilings and jack clearance are the issue. Tell us where the car sits in the request form and we will confirm before scheduling.

What do you charge for the trip?

Nothing within 20 road miles of our Johnson County base — that covers Holden, Kingsville, Warrensburg, Pleasant Hill and Lone Jack. $35 out to 40 miles, $75 out to 60, and quoted per visit from 60 to 100. Fleet agreements include the trip.

How do I pay?

Card, tap, or bank transfer when the work order closes. Fleet accounts are invoiced monthly on net‑15 terms.

Is the work warrantied?

12 months on parts we supply and the labor to install them. Customer‑supplied parts are the one exception, which is why we do not install them.
